Important Note To ensure the safe and efficient use of Wolf equipment, please take note of the following types of highlighted information throughout this guide: IMPORTANT NOTE highlights information that is especially important. CAUTION signals a situation where minor injury or product damage may occur if instructions are not followed. WARNING states a hazard that may cause serious injury or death if precautions are not followed. If serivce should become necessary, you will need the model and serial numbers of the cooktop low-profile hood. Both numbers are listed on the product rating plate, located on the underside of the hood, above the grease filter. The filter must be removed to access the rating plate. Refer to the illustration below. IMPORTANT NOTE: Wolf cooktop low-profile hoods are recommended for use with Wolf induction, electric and gas cooktops and integrated modules. For ranges and rangetops, a Wolf pro ventilation hood is recommended. RATINGPLATE Location of rating plate. Safety Instructions IMPORTANT INSTRUCTIONS IMPORTANT NOTE: Read all safety instructions before using this appliance. • Read this use & care guide carefully before using your new ventilation hood to reduce the risk of fire, electric shock or injury to persons. • Ensure proper installation and servicing. This appliance must be properly installed and grounded by a qualified technician. • Warranty service must be performed by a Wolf authorized service center. • Installation work and electrical wiring must be done by qualified person(s) in accordance with all applica- ble codes and standards, including fire-rated construction codes and standards. • Use the ventilation hood only in the manner intended by Wolf Appliance, Inc. If you have questions, contact us at 800-332-9513. • Before servicing or cleaning, switch power off at the service panel and lock the service disconnecting means to prevent power from being switched on accidentally. When the service disconnecting means can not be locked, securely fasten a prominent warning device, such as a tag, to the service panel. • Sufficient air is needed for proper combustion and exhausting of gases through the flue (chimney) of fuel burning equipment to prevent back drafting. • Follow the heating equipment manufacturer’s guide- line and safety standards such as those published by the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A), the American Society for Heating, Refrigeration and Air Conditioning Engineers (ASHRAE) and the local code authorities. GENERAL SAFETY REQUIREMENTS • For general ventilating use only. Do not use this ventilation hood to exhaust hazardous or explosive materials and vapors. • For best capture of cooking impurities, the bottom of the hood should be a minimum of 30" (762) and a maximum of 36" (914) above the countertop. • Ducted fans must always be vented to the outdoors. • To reduce the risk of fire, use only metal ductwork. • To reduce the risk of fire or electric shock, do not use this fan with any solid-state speed control device. • Use only with ventilation hood cord connection kits that have been investigated and found acceptable for use with this model hood. • When cutting or drilling into wall or ceiling, do not damage electrical wiring or other hidden utilities. To reduce the risk of fire and to properly exhaust air, always duct air outside. Do not vent exhaust air into spaces within walls or ceilings or into attics, crawl spaces or garages.
